In our Bucharest to Paris EV duel, the Tesla Model Y Long-Range beats the BMW i5 eDrive40 by 13 minutes, completing the 2301km route in 23h 23min. The key advantage? 1 fewer charging stop. Route calculated on September 1, 2026 using real-time charging station data.
The BMW i5 eDrive40's 465km range doesn't beat the Tesla Model Y Long-Range's 426km here - charging speed and efficiency matter more.
The Tesla Model Y Long-Range needs only 9 charging stops compared to 10 for the slowest vehicle, saving valuable time.

Why the Tesla Model Y Long-Range Won
The Tesla Model Y Long-Range achieved a 13-minute advantage over BMW i5 eDrive40 on this 2301km route. Key factors:
- Fewer charging stops: 9 stops vs 10 for the slowest vehicle means less time spent finding and connecting to chargers.
- Faster charging: Total charging time of 1h 38min vs 1h 46min thanks to higher peak charging speeds or better charging curve.
